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to insufficient input validation in splitDeviceRe, splitTailRe, and splitPathRe regular expressions.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ted data to the application and perform regular expression denial of service (ReDos) attack.
Mitigation
Cybersecurity Help is currently unaware of any official solution to address this vulnerability..
Vulnerable software versions
path-parse: 1.0.0 - 1.0.6
